🚧 Community Notice
Springville Road Closure – Phase 4
• From: July 7, 2025
• Until (estimated): September 5, 2025
• Closed section: Between Samuel Drive and Joss Avenue, including access to PCC Rock Creek Campus. No through traffic is allowed—local access only.
⸻
🚗 Recommended Detours
For vehicles:
Use 185th Avenue, West Union Road, Bethany Boulevard, and Kaiser Road.
For bikes and pedestrians:
Use Joss Avenue, Swiss Lane, and 170th Avenue.
Note: There is no vehicle access at the 170th Avenue/Springville Road intersection.
⸻
ℹ️ About the Project
• This is Phase 4 of the Springville Road improvement project between 185th Avenue and Kaiser Road.
• It includes widening the road to three lanes, adding protected bike lanes, sidewalks, and street lighting.
• Two local stream culverts will be replaced to improve water quality and allow wildlife passage.
• Construction began in July 2024 and is expected to be completed in December 2025.
